Remember that tenses have different AUXILIARYAUXILIARY verbs :
Simple present : DO – DOES.
Simple Past: DID. Present Perfect: HAVE-
HAS. Past Perfect: HAD. Simple future : WILL.
Remember that CONTINUOUS tenses have auxiliary TO BE.TO BE.
Presente Continuous: AM – IS –ARE.
Past Continuous : WAS – WERE.
“To be” going to future : AM-IS-ARE going to.
Remember that PERFECT tenses have auxiliary TO HAVE :
Present Perfect: HAVE-HASHAVE-HASPast Perfect: HADHADFuture Perfect : WILL HAVE
